Catholic Stings Men's Lacrosse

4/6/2004 11:31:00 AM

WINCHESTER, Va. - Catholic University scored the first 11 goals of the game Tuesday night to defeat homestanding Shenandoah University 17-4 in non-league men's lacrosse action.

Catholic (7-3) led 6-0 after one and held Shenandoah (2-5) to just one shot before James Hernandez (Blue Ridge Summit, Pa./HCC) got on the board for the Hornets with 4:27 to play in the first half.

Conor Kelly had all four of his goals during this run while Terence Kempf added three of his game high five goals. The Cardinals made this run by dominating possession; they won 10 of 14 first-half faceoffs and grabbed 22 of 35 groundballs.

Kempf led all scorers with six points, Justin Kelly chipped in two goals and three assists and Conor Kelly had four goals.

SU goalkeeper J.D. Killian (Stafford, Va./North Stafford) made 10 saves in the losing effort. Three Catholic goalies combined to stop seven shots.
